The Band Representative will engage deeply in court proceedings concerning child welfare under CYFSA. This full-time role demands expertise in liaising with various agencies, supporting families, and ensuring cultural appropriateness in all dispositions. A minimum of three years of experience in social services with First Nations is required to fulfill these responsibilities effectively.
Key Responsibilities:
• Represent First Nation in child welfare court proceedings
• Liaise with legal counsel and other agencies
• Develop and implement care plans for children
• Provide family support and promote cultural aspirations
• Maintain and update client files regularly
Requirements:
• Post-Secondary Diploma in relevant field
• Minimum 3 years in social services with First Nations
• Valid driver's license and vehicle required
• Strong negotiation and advocacy skills
• Knowledge of CYFSA and child welfare procedures
This role emphasizes community engagement and legal support for First Nations children and youth.
